Captain Jack Sparrow (Johnny Depp) arrives not on a mighty galleon but atop a sinking dinghy, stepping onto the dock precisely as it submerges. He is effeminate, drunk, and morally ambiguous. However, his pragmatism (e.g., trading Will for a ship, lying constantly) is not malice but survival. Jack represents radical liberty—an existence outside state and moral codes. His famous line, “The only rules that really matter are these: what a man can do and what a man can’t do,” redefines ethics as situational rather than absolute.
